Rhydian: 'X Factor' editing ruined my chances'
Published Thursday, Oct 18 2007, 10:56 BST | By Nick Levine

The 24-year-old from Powys, Wales, a classically-trained baritone vocalist, insisted that the arrogant way he appears onscreen makes him the favourite to be voted off Saturday's live show.
He told DS: "I really feel that I'll be going this week – I hope not – but I've prepared myself for a sing-off. Because of the kind of press coverage I've had and the way the show went, I'm the pantomime villain… If I was watching that show and I didn’t know who I was, I wouldn't vote for me on the basis of what I saw."
Over the weekend Roberts' parents complained that the show's editing has turned their son into a hate figure, a view which the contestant seconded. "I don't have any control about the way I'm edited. The TV company has taken it down a certain road – people have got certain stories, I don't, so they're making me into the villain," he said.
However, Roberts admitted that he is hoping to quash his conceited reputation on Saturday's show, saying: "I am confident as a singer, but I'm different as a person. Arrogance gets you nowhere in life… hopefully I can redeem myself in the live show.”
